Quick heads-up on Pinwheel UI versioning: we cut a minor release every sprint, and anything touching component props needs a changeset file in the PR. No changeset, no merge — the bot will nag you. Majors are rare and go through the design council first. The full policy, with examples of what counts as breaking, lives on the internal page below.

wiki page, bahip-yahip: https://grafana.qirvanlabs.corp/browse/display/projects/cc3a1b9dbfc9

Canary gating at Pellam Works: promote only if error rate stays under 0.5% and p95 latency within 10% of baseline for 30 minutes. Any gate breach auto-rolls back and pages the on-call. Manual overrides require two approvers and a note in the deploy log. For this week's sync, the candidate canary build appears below.

session token of yahap-fafop = htk9_f6aa94135

## Releases

Every Thimblecrate release ships a slimmed container image — we strip build tools, debug symbols, and docs, which is why the image is under 40 MB. Support folks: if a customer reports a missing binary, it was probably trimmed on purpose; check the slimming manifest first. All published images are signed, and you can verify them against the key below.

rollout seal: bky19_eMLCfa2rZ3EgiNqssvu